About Insomniac Games

Insomniac Games builds games that positively influence lives. You know us from popular franchises like Ratchet & Clank and Marvel's Spider-Man. We have developed numerous successful titles, selling millions of copies worldwide. Sony Interactive Entertainment acquired Insomniac Games in 2019, recognizing our significant impact in the gaming industry. Our estimated annual revenue is $135.8 million, showing consistent growth and market presence.

Engineering at Insomniac Games

Our engineering team tackles the challenge of optimizing game performance for specific hardware, like the PlayStation. We adopt a hardware-centric engine development strategy, pushing the boundaries of what's possible on each platform. You will work with cutting-edge tools and scripting systems, including proprietary internal tools for gameplay systems. We also explore AI-assisted artistry tools, such as Unity ArtEngine, to automate workflows and craft realistic materials. Our work demands expertise in level editing tools like Unreal Engine and Unity, along with 3D modeling programs like Maya. We are always seeking to innovate within game development.
